CC   Population: African American.
CC   Biotechnology: Used in a bioluminescent bioassay to quantitatively measure estrogenic compounds.
CC   Characteristics: The luciferase reporter gene is under the control of an estrogen-responsive element from the beta-globin promoter.
CC   Characteristics: Transfected with the DNA-binding domain (DBD) of GAL4 fused to the ligand-binding domain (LBD) of ESR1 (GAL4-ER).
CC   Genetic integration: Method=Transfection; Gene=HGNC; HGNC:3467; ESR1 (Note=Ligand-binding domain).
CC   Genetic integration: Method=Transfection; Gene=UniProtKB; P08659; Firefly luciferase.
CC   Genetic integration: Method=Transfection; Gene=UniProtKB; P00552; Transposon Tn5 neo.
CC   Genetic integration: Method=Transfection; Gene=UniProtKB; P04386; Yeast GAL4 (Note=With p.Ile148_Glu881del = DNA-binding domain).
CC   Transformant: NCBI_TaxID; 333761; Human papillomavirus type 18 (HPV18).
CC   Derived from site: In situ; Uterus, cervix; UBERON=UBERON_0000002.
